What exactly does Core 2 Duo mean? Does this mean that if the processor is a 2.4 C2D that since there are two it is really like a 4.8?
 
It's more an efficiency thing than a speed thing IIRC. You do get a boost but it's not 2x.
 
Also, "Core" is different from "Core 2". The latter is a newer design and performs better.

If you are looking at used equipment make sure you are looking for "Core 2 Duo" not "Core Duo".
